“Wow, what a big mango! I’ve never seen one like this,” said Betty to her friend Neena
“Let me cut one for you, it is so delicious. I just got three. I had one and there’s one more for you to take home,” she said as she started to cut the fruit.
Betty ate the mango appreciating it a lot and took the one Neena gave to share with her husband. By the time she reached home it was time for supper. She had already made dinner and all that she had to do was just cut the mango for dessert. She called her husband and showed him the big mango and he was also taken up with the size of the mango. Then she told him how delicious it was, and he said he wanted to taste it right away. Betty said, “One, two three,” and ceremoniously cut the big mango and screamed. Her husband got scared thinking she cut her hand in the frenzied cutting, but she pointed to the cut mango. He looked at it and saw a big, fat worm wriggling and the whole inside black. That is how sin is. The outer covering looks so good that we get attracted to it but the inside is full of filth. How did sin enter this world? Eve went to the forbidden area and stood near the tree admiring the beautiful fruit. As she tarried there the tempter came and convinced her to eat the good-looking fruit. She trusted the charmer, broke God’s commandment and lost eternal life. It did taste delicious but the whole human race fell to sin ever after that. Satan became the evil prince of this world and made the all the subjects his slaves.
In Judges 16, we read the story of Samson and Delilah; Samson was attracted to Delilah by her outward appearance. She seemed delicious like a good fruit to be desired, but when he lived with her he was deceived by her several times. He was so blinded by the outward looks that he could not see her motives. Finally, he was overpowered by the Philistines. They put out his eyes and made him do menial jobs. He who was a judge of the Israelites was treated like a slave by his captors. But God was gracious to him when he asked God to answer him for the last time and finally he died according to what he asked God.
The Bible tells us in Revelation 22:1-3 “Then he showed me a river of the water of life, clear as crystal, coming from the throne of God and of the Lamb, in the middle of its street. On either side of the river was the tree of life, bearing twelve kinds of fruit, yielding its fruit every month; and the leaves of the tree were for the healing of the nations.” [NASB] If you want to know what the word ‘delicious’ really means get ready to be in heaven and taste the fruit of the tree of life all through eternity.
